A MUCH IMPROVED AND EXTENDED FAMILY HOME WITH PADDOCK IN A DESIRABLE LOCATION

This impressive family home occupies a semi-rural location just outside the desirable village of East Haddon. Offering both spacious and versatile living accommodation, this stylish home has been much improved and extended by the current owners, the end result being an impressive family home offering an effective mix of both traditional and contemporary open plan living spaces arranged over two floors. A viewing is essential in order to fully appreciate this exceptional home together with its gardens and grounds

On the ground floor, an entrance lobby and main hallway together with a secondary hall provides access to the principal living accommodation. This comprises four reception rooms which include a sitting room, hobby room and two study/office rooms to suit the current owner's requirements. From the main hall access is also provided to a magnificent kitchen dining/family living area of open plan design. This superb living space features underfloor heating, a stylish bespoke kitchen area supplied by Bell of Northampton with adjacent dining and family living areas which provides a feeling of both space and light most notably complemented by the oak framed family/living area which affords views and access to the main gardens and outside terrace. The kitchen area itself comprises a large island unit with quartz worktop surfaces featuring soft close cupboards and drawers and a breakfast bar area, there is a further range of contrasting base and eye level units together with a sink drainer unit set to moulded Corian worktop surfaces. Appliances include an AGA with companion together with Miele combination and conventional ovens with steamer feature, a Miele fridge a separate freezer and a Siemens dishwasher. Further features include recess lighting and porcelain tiled flooring. From the kitchen area access is provided to a rear hall which in turn provides access to a ground floor shower room and a further reception/media room. also to the ground floor there is a separate cloakroom, utility room and good proportioned boot room. There is access to a cellar which offers useful dry storage space.

On the first floor a principal landing area provides access to three double bedrooms, a snug/guest living area and the main house bathroom which comprises a fully tiled contemporary suite to include a shower cubicle, W.C, wash hand basin set to vanity unit and a heated towel rail.

Beyond the snug area there is a further landing which provides access to two further double bedrooms which include a main bedroom suite. The main bedroom suite offers impressive and spacious accommodation with two walk in wardrobes together with a large fully tiled contemporary en suite bathroom comprising freestanding bath with shower stand, W.C., two wash hand basins set to vanity units, a fitted bathroom cabinet and a double shower cubicle.

OUTSIDE

The gardens and grounds form an attractive setting to Covert House. The property is approached through twin electric gates with security entry system which lead to an extensive gravelled driveway and frontage providing secure off road parking for multiple vehicles. The principal gardens are largely laid to lawn bordered by established trees and mature hedges offering complete privacy. The main house gardens are largely well stocked with flower and shrub borders and landscaped areas. There is a second garden area which includes a paved terrace ideal for outside entertainment and alfresco dining. Adjacent to the main house gardens and grounds is a paddock which in all extends to around an acre. Further features to the outside include various electric points and water taps together with a garage with integrated storeroom and W.C. and a separate machinery/garden store.

LOCATION

The desirable village of East Haddon lies some eight miles to the northwest of the County town of Northampton. The area is well placed for communications with the M1 motorway offering rapid access to both north and south of the country. To the north is the A14 dual carriageway. Train services are available to London Euston from both Long Buckby and Northampton with journey times of around one hour. Recreational activities in the area including sailing and fishing at Pitsford reservoir and golf at Church Brampton and Chapel Brampton. The village is situated in some of Northamptonshire’s most picturesque undulating countryside. Educational establishments include a primary school in the village of East Haddon and state secondary education is available at Guilsborough school.
